Since I have referenced this site a ton lately I figured I would share my build, maybe theres some info people can use.
I brought home a 71 k20 with an alaskan camper about a year and a half ago. Its been in Helena its whole life. It came with all the original documents, the camper was installed when it was 2 months old in Seattle. From there Im pretty sire they drove it to Alaska since there is a notebook in the glovebox with peoples addresses and info in Alaska. There was also maps for alaska and Alberta, along with everything else that was original in the camper. Fly rods, tools, spare parts, shaving kit, e evrything. Unfortunately didnt find a hidden 45/70 or revolver anywhere. My goal was 4wd and able to haul.the camper and tow my buggy. My 02 dodge is getting old, I hate new junk so this will be my adventure rig. Starting point..... |

Yeah specs on this thing, guess that would be good..
Gen IV Ly6 6.0 liter NV4500 205, 32 spline everywhere Gm 60 front with Dodge external outers 10.5 14 bolt with factory disc's 4" lift front springs 56" rear springs Front and rear sway bars Long travel air bags 32 gallon rear tank |

I dont like the bolt in options for ls swap crossmembers so made ine that has a removable center in case the lan ever needs to ne dropped. And added a box tube one out back.

I started by modifying the trans crossmember for the pos AA nv4500 adapter but ended just starting from scratch and building a new one.
